    SubjectRe: [PATCHv5 06/28] mm: handle PTE-mapped tail pages in gerneric fast gup implementaiton
    On 04/23/2015 11:03 PM, Kirill A. Shutemov wrote:
    > With new refcounting we are going to see THP tail pages mapped with PTE.
    > Generic fast GUP rely on page_cache_get_speculative() to obtain
    > reference on page. page_cache_get_speculative() always fails on tail
    > pages, because ->_count on tail pages is always zero.
    >
    > Let's handle tail pages in gup_pte_range().
    >
    > New split_huge_page() will rely on migration entries to freeze page's
    > counts. Recheck PTE value after page_cache_get_speculative() on head
    > page should be enough to serialize against split.
